How the Offers Play Out in Real Time
Take a look at the typical flow. You sign up, verify your email, maybe even upload a photo of your ID – all for a handful of spins that will expire quicker than a British summer. The spins land on a high‑variance game, so the odds of a decent win are slimmer than the chances of a taxi arriving on time in central London. When you do hit a win, the casino scoops up a hefty portion of the profit via a 30x‑40x wagering clause.
- Sign‑up bonus: 10 free spins, 0 deposit.
- Wagering requirement: 35x the bonus value.
- Maximum cash‑out: £5 per spin.
- Expiry: 48 hours after activation.
Because the mathematics are stacked against you, most players end up with a zero balance and a bruised ego. The only ones who ever profit are the “VIP” customers who, after being lured in, are asked to fund a “loyalty” account that looks more like a rent‑to‑own arrangement than a reward scheme.
What the Savvy Player Actually Does
Seasoned gamblers treat these offers like a dentist’s free lollipop – a temporary distraction that won’t stop the inevitable pain. They extract the maximum possible from the spins, then disappear before the casino can force another deposit. The approach is methodical: play the quickest slot you can handle, preferably one with a low variance, to ensure the bankroll lasts long enough to meet the wagering. A game like Starburst fits the bill; its rapid pace means you can churn through the required turnover before the clock runs out.
